Transaction 569096f281c316223b0cf4a02dd4db1bba8e133384acf21b3449a569942045aa
1 Input
1 Output
-
569096f281c316223b0cf4a02dd4db1bba8e133384acf21b3449a569942045aa:0
- value
- 1231172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acc73ff7d4b6cf71c42749afcda8eedebbea6ec5 OP_EQUAL
- address
- 3HSaqfPLYQSGj5xaVBy2PB1xUgNbgwq2J2